Fabric Foundation is a non-profit organization supporting Fabric Protocol. This is not a tax gimmick or marketing label. It is a fundamental structural choice.
Traditional crypto projects have token holders who demand returns. This creates pressure for short-term price pumps over long-term value. The team focuses on marketing rather than technology.
Fabric Foundation has no shareholders. No quarterly earnings targets. No venture capitalists demanding ten times returns in two years.
This means the team can make decisions based on what robots actually need in 2030, not what sounds impressive in 2026.
Most blockchain projects claim decentralization but retain control through token allocations. The founding team holds twenty to forty percent of the supply, giving them permanent voting power.
Fabric Foundation's non-profit status legally restricts this. Assets must serve the stated mission of enabling safe human-machine collaboration through verifiable computing. If the foundation deviates, it loses nonprofit status and legal protections.
I believe this creates stronger commitment than any smart contract mechanism.
Nonprofits face mandatory disclosure requirements in most jurisdictions. Financial records, governance decisions, and executive compensation. All potentially visible to public scrutiny.
Compare this to anonymous crypto teams hiding behind pseudonyms, or corporations releasing carefully curated quarterly reports.
When Fabric Foundation claims neutrality, there is legal infrastructure backing that claim. Not just code. Not just promises.Actual accountability.

I want to be balanced here. Fabric Foundation's approach has real difficulties.
Non-profits do not generate profits. They rely on donations, grants, and ecosystem support. What happens if funding dries up during a crypto winter?
The foundation holds significant ROBO token allocations. If the protocol succeeds, they appreciate and fund operations. If it fails, funding disappears. It is a high-stakes bet on their own success.
Microsoft, Google, and Amazon. They are all building robot infrastructure. They have billions in resources. They can offer services for free to lock in users.
The risk is that Fabric builds something beautiful that nobody uses because corporate alternatives are good enough and better marketed.
Nonprofit status varies by jurisdiction. Crypto regulation changes monthly. What protects the fabric foundation today might not apply tomorrow.
Legal structures that work in 2026 may become liabilities in 2028.
